Who are the 3 main angels?
The three Archangels Michael, Gabriel and Raphael are the only angels named in Sacred Scripture and all three have important roles in the history of salvation.
- Michael.
- Gabriel.
- Raphael.

Christianity
- Highest orders Seraphim Cherubim Thrones.
- Middle orders Dominions Virtues Powers.
- Lowest orders Principalities Archangels Angels.
